亲子之家网—你身边的文案专家

亲子之家网—你身边的文案专家

为什么系统缓存很高

59

系统缓存占用较高的原因可以从硬件、软件和系统设计三个维度进行分析,具体如下:

一、硬件因素

内存容量不足

若设备内存较小(如2GB旧机),系统缓存会占用较大比例。随着软件运行和缓存积累,可用内存会显著减少。

硬件老化

长期使用后,硬件性能下降可能导致缓存管理效率降低,从而间接推高缓存占用。

二、软件因素

系统预加载机制

智能手机和电脑系统会预加载常用文件和程序,以提高启动速度和运行效率。这是正常现象,但会占用一定内存空间。

软件缓存积累

应用程序在运行过程中会生成缓存文件,例如视频预览、聊天记录等。长期使用后,这些缓存会逐渐累积,占用大量内存。

后台服务和自启动程序

未关闭的后台服务、开机自启程序会持续占用内存,部分程序可能存在内存泄漏问题。

三、系统设计因素

内存管理策略

早期系统内存较小,设计时缓存占比较小。现代系统为提升体验,缓存比例有所提高。

软件生态变化

随着应用体积增大和功能复杂化,系统缓存需求自然增加。

解决建议

清理缓存

通过系统自带的磁盘清理工具或第三方软件(如360安全卫士、卡巴斯基等)删除冗余缓存文件。

关闭不必要的启动项

在Windows系统中,通过msconfig关闭不需要的后台程序;安卓设备可禁止开机自启。

优化系统设置

调整系统预加载策略,关闭不必要的功能(如图片缓存、位置信息共享等)。

升级硬件

对于长期使用且无法清理内存的老旧设备,考虑升级内存或更换设备。

总结

系统缓存高是硬件、软件和系统设计共同作用的结果。合理管理缓存、优化系统设置,并根据需求升级硬件,是有效降低缓存占用的关键。对于智能手机,部分系统预加载属于正常现象,不必过度担忧;而对于电脑,若频繁出现卡顿,建议深入排查内存泄漏或硬件问题。